# Break-Glass: Bulk Edits in the Marrowgate Admin Table

Normally, bulk edits in Marrowgate go through a reviewed changeset — please keep it that way. But if on-call needs to mass-revert bad rows during an incident, the break-glass path unlocks direct write mode. Log the incident number first, then unseal the admin console using the recovery passphrase below.

strongbox words: sorius-joreth-casath-eliiel

## Environments — Findora relevance tuning

This page documents the environments plugin authors should use when testing relevance changes for Findora. The tuning sandbox mirrors production index shapes but uses a frozen corpus, so ranking experiments are reproducible week to week. Boost weights and synonym expansion differ per environment; do not assume parity with production. Plugins must read weights from the environment config rather than hardcoding them. The sandbox currently runs with the values below.

deployment values, kadug-fawip:
[fenath]
port = 9200
region = north-3
host = fenath.lumicworks.corp
timeout_ms = 250
retries = 7

* This module batches row updates from the admin UI into
 * groups of 200 and submits them to the Ordley mutation
 * endpoint. Partial failures are returned per-row; do not
 * retry the whole batch, only the failed IDs. Rate limits
 * are enforced server-side at 5 batches/sec, so keep the
 * concurrency setting at its default unless told otherwise.
 * Edits are idempotent thanks to the revision token on each
 * row. The client authenticates to the internal Ordley API
 * with the key on the next line.
 */

app token of fajeg-bawip = kto4_Gm90